Former minister blames TISCO for ODI shifting

By Staff

Jamshedpur, Oct 1 (UNI) Former Jharkhand's finance minister Raghuvar Das today urged Tata group chairman Ratan Tata to inquire about the facts that led to shifting of proposed ODI between England and India here on November 23 to Bagalore.

There was an allegation that denial of Tata Steel's local management to provide Keenan Stadium to the hosts, Jharkhand State Cricket Association forced the BCCI to change the venue.

Mr Das, also a local MLA, in a letter to Ratan Tata said '' We are very proud of you and the founders of Tata group who had provided all amenities to promote cricket and other sports, but unfortunately the Tata Steel local management has diminished the prestige of the group by this act. The local management allegedly did not provide Keenan stadium to the hosts JSCA despite their repeated requests. They also denied the request of JSCA to bear the cost of repair of the galleries.'' Expressing apprehension that the local management might not have made their chairman aware of the reality, Das wrote that Mr Tata should himself look into the matter and see that the dignity of the group was not further damage and the interest of people was not denied.
